51单片机实验板的学习与制作.pdf

  1. 1、本文档共39页,可阅读全部内容。
  2. 2、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。
  3. 3、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载
  4. 4、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
查看更多
51 单片机实验板实验手册 51 单片机实验板说明 学习51单片机必须做大量的实验,与其说51单片机是学出来的, 倒不如说 51 单片机是“玩”出来的。就好像个人电脑一样,让你在 那看十天使用说明不如你亲自玩一天收获大。为了方便大家做一些 51 单片机的入门实验,制作了这块51 单片机实验板。 该51 单片机实验板,支持 AT89C51、AT89C52、AT89S51、AT89S52 这四款 51 单片机进行实验。它由 DS1302、DS18B20、AT24CXX(可以 更换AT24C02、AT24C04、AT24C16 等存储容量大小不同的EEPROM)、 蜂鸣器、继电器、六个数码管、四个发光二极管、一个四乘四的矩阵 键盘、四个独立按键、一个 1602 液晶接口等组成。如下图所示: - 1 - 该实验板可以完成如下实验: 实验一、6 位 8 段数码管显示实验 实验二、4×4 矩阵式键盘识别实验 实验三、独立按键•发光二极管•蜂鸣器•继电器实验 实验四、定时/计数器T0 作定时应用实验 实验五、基于 DS1302 的时钟实验 实验六、温度监测系统实验 该实验板使用方便,只需利用短路帽进行电路的连接即可完成各 种实验。请结合电路图左上角的接口与下图说明理解该电路板的各引 脚的功能。 - 2 - 电路图左上角的接口如下: 该实验板利用7805 构成了自己的稳压电路,为该实验板提供 +5V 的稳压电源。其电路图如下: 说明:J4 为心为负电压的 DC 插座;J5 为接正电压的针脚;J6 为接 负电压的针脚;J9 为接+5V 的针脚。 - 3 - 实验一、6 位 8 段数码管显示实验 一、 实验任务 显示六位数以内的任意正整数。若位数低于六位时,未用到的数 码管不能发光。比如,要显示145 这个正整数,显示结果应为“145”, 而不能是“00145”。 二、 电路原理图 三、 实验板上硬件连接 利用短路帽,使 P2 口的 P20 至 P25 分别与数码管的位选 1 至 6 依次连接,用于控制选通哪一个数码管亮;使 P0 口的 P00 至 P07 分 别与数码管的段码 SM1 至SM8 依次连接,用于输出相应的段码。 数字 0 1 2 3 4 5 6 7 8 9 段码 c0 f9 a4 b0 99 92 82 f8 80 90 - 4 - 四、 源程序 #includeat89x51.h #includeintrins.h #define unchar unsigned char #define unint

文档评论(0)

初晴是你 + 关注
实名认证
内容提供者

该用户很懒,什么也没介绍

1亿VIP精品文档

相关文档